σύριγμα

Third declension Noun; Neuter Transliteration:

Principal Part: σύριγμα σύριγματος

Structure: συριγματ (Stem)

Etym.: suri/zw

Sense

  1. the sound of a pipe

Declension

Third declension

The inflection forms above were generated by rules and some usages of them were not attested.

Due to a bug of system, some forms may display wrong accents.

Examples

  • τὸ νεώριον δ’ αὖ κωπέων πλατουμένων, τύλων ψοφούντων, θαλαμιῶν τροπουμένων, αὐλῶν, κελευστῶν, νιγλάρων, συριγμάτων. (Aristophanes, Acharnians, Lyric-Scene, iambics 2:4)
